Default Is Hodge Rd still open?

Hi everyone!

I hope this is the appropriate place to ask this question; Is Hodge Rd still open to shooting North of the 15?

I checked http://www.specialdisticts.org/modul...umentid=306*** (which I found on this site) and it looks like Hodge is still open to all shooting.

However, when I called one of the Barstow Fish and game offices the lady on the phone was adamant that the area of Hodge Rd North of the 15 was private land and that our rifles and Handguns would be confiscated if we shoot there with out written permission from the land owners. She advised that I go North of Int. 40 and Hwy 58 if I recall correctly.

Additionally I was told that the area was closed by the sheriff because of complaints.

Based on the map it looks like it is safe to shoot there. If anyone has any info, or other spots that are safe to use in that area please let me know via this thread or PM. I am not looking to ruin anyone's spot
